Visitor services here are fuel, a restaurant, accommodation, boat rentals, flight-seeing tours, and minor … north lodge filgraveWebAlaska Highway services during the summer: During the summer, gas, food, and lodging are available about every 20 to 50 miles. Hotels, motels, campsites, and RV sites are open from May until September.
